TENANTED INVESTMENT
Hall & Partners ~ first national are pleased to present 2/10 Titan Drive Carrum Downs now available to purchase.

A secure investment with a long-standing tenant.

* Features
- 302 m2 factory floor
- 25 m2 office
- 5 m roller door height
- 3 Phase power
- Street frontage
- Industrial 1 zoning
- High internal clearance
- Bathroom amenities & kitchenette

Tenanted by Australian Brass Forgings until 2025 with a further 1 x 3 yrs option.
